26 Nov 2010: BURKHART GROB G-103A TWIN II ACRO — SKY SAILING INC — Warner Springs, CA

Warner Springs, CA, United States

On 26 Nov 2010, a BURKHART GROB G-103A TWIN II ACRO operated by SKY SAILING INC was involved in an aviation accident near Warner Springs, CA. No fatalities were reported. Investigators recorded the probable cause as: The certified flight instructor's inadequate compensation for the crosswind and delayed remedial action during landing, which resulted in a ground loop. A certified flight instructor and student pilot experienced a ground loop while landing a glider at a dirt runway after encountering a high sink rate; the tail boom was fractured.

Incident Overview

A certified flight instructor (CFI) was providing instruction to a student pilot in a glider. After a routine local instructional flight, the glider returned to the departure airport for landing. The aircraft flew a standard traffic pattern to runway 08R, a dirt glider landing area. Wind conditions at the time were from approximately 100 degrees at 12 knots, gusting to about 20 knots.

Sequence of Events

The student pilot was flying the glider, with the CFI providing verbal instructions. During the landing approach, the glider encountered a high sink rate. The CFI then took control of the glider, after which the aircraft ground looped.

Post-Accident Examination

A post-accident examination revealed that the glider's tail boom was fractured. No other damage or injuries were reported in the source.

Operational Context

The flight was conducted as a local instructional flight, and the landing was on a designated dirt glider landing area. The wind conditions included gusty winds that may have affected the landing performance.
